Comparison Analysis

Appalachian State University and Frostburg State University have similar graduate earnings. Appalachian State graduates earn $43,663, while Frostburg State graduates earn $43,638. Appalachian State has a lower tuition cost, at $7,541, compared to Frostburg State's $9,998. Appalachian State has a higher graduation rate, at 74.1%, than Frostburg State's 50.7%. Both schools have similar acceptance rates, with Appalachian State at 88.6% and Frostburg State at 89.4%.

Appalachian State University has a higher graduation rate and lower tuition, making it the better value proposition. The decision factors should be based on the importance of graduation rates and tuition costs. If a student prioritizes a lower cost and a higher likelihood of graduating, Appalachian State would be the better choice.
